2核2G的服务器可以安装宝塔面板,但需要注意以下几点以确保流畅运行:
1. 系统资源是否足够?
- 最低要求:宝塔官方推荐 1核1G 以上配置(Linux系统),但实际使用中:
- 2核2G 可以运行,但需优化。
- 内存压力:面板本身占用约300-500MB,若同时运行MySQL/Nginx等服务,内存可能吃紧。
- SWAP交换分区:建议设置1-2GB的Swap空间,避免内存不足崩溃。
2. 镜像选择建议
- 纯净系统优先:推荐从官方镜像(如CentOS 7/8、Ubuntu 20.04等)手动安装宝塔,而非直接使用第三方“宝塔镜像”。
- 原因:第三方镜像可能预装冗余软件,占用额外资源。
- 安装命令(以CentOS为例):
yum install -y wget && wget -O install.sh http://download.bt.cn/install/install_6.0.sh && sh install.sh
3. 优化配置
- 关闭不必要的服务:
- 如非必需,避免同时安装Apache+MySQL+PHP,选择轻量组合(如Nginx+MySQL+PHP)。
- 宝塔面板设置中关闭“面板日志”或“自动备份”等占用资源的功能。
- 使用轻量数据库:如SQLite或MariaDB替代MySQL(小型项目适用)。
- 定期清理:通过宝塔的“计划任务”自动清理日志、缓存。
4. 替代方案(低配服务器)
- 命令行管理:直接通过SSH使用命令(如
vim编辑配置、systemctl管理服务)。 - 轻量面板:
- aapanel(宝塔国际版,资源占用略低)
- Cockpit(基础服务器管理)
- Webmin(老牌但功能全面)。
5. 常见问题排查
- 安装失败:检查服务器网络是否通畅(宝塔脚本需连接境外源)。
- 面板卡顿:通过
htop查看内存/CPU占用,终止非必要进程。 - 端口放行:确保服务器安全组开放
8888(宝塔默认端口)和22(SSH)。
总结
2核2G服务器可以运行宝塔,但需精简服务和定期维护。如果是生产环境,建议升级到 2核4G 或更高配置以获得更好体验。对于个人测试或轻量应用,优化后完全可行。
云服务器